Description:
The objective of the EAF is to support community based projects across Canada that improve.accessibility, remove barriers, and enable Canadians with disabilities to participate in and contribute to their community.
Organization:
Employment and Social Development Canada
Expected Results:

The expected outcomes of the Enabling Accessibility Fund are: .• Accessible communities and.accessible workplaces; .• Increased access for people with disabilities to services, programs and.employment opportunities; and.• Increased opportunities for people with disabilities to participate in.and contribute to community life.
